Hi Gene, this is what I did with 1/4 mile between the house and shop... I had a phone line that was put in by the phone company that rings both at my home and the shop at the same time... I got the code from a guy (line man) who showed me how to do a phone check on my line and it would ring at my house and shop at the same time.... When my wife needed me she would dial the magic numbers and do the magic rutien and it would ring on the other end (my end) and I picked up and we could talk , (bring home milk, eggs, ect ect.) and it worked vise-versa as well... Need more info., e-mail me.. Work for me for years, till we got cell-phones... Hope it helps.... Larry
